Now, a big part of buying new glasses is, of course, the eye test and Nice to CU makes it efficient and hassle free. In fact, you can see just how easy it is, step-by-step:

Step One – Reception and Consultation

When you first arrive you’ll be greeted by the optometrist who will begin a general consulation with you about your eyesight. You’ll be asked whether you already wear glasses and if you do, how long you’ve been wearing them for and if they’re still comfortable and if you’re still able to see clearly with them. 

You’ll then also be asked the main purpose of wearing your glasses along with your occupation and your age.   

Step Two – Eye test with old glasses

To start your eye test, you’ll first be given a basic eye test using your old glasses. This will test both your eyes together and individually by being asked which lines you can read on a chart. 

Step Three – Pupillary distance measurement

Using a pupillometer, the optometrist will next measure your pupillary distance. 

Step Four – Eye Test

Now comes the main part of your eye examination which the optometrist will conduct using a top of the line phoropter. This includes red-green object testing, cross-cylinder lenses testing, refraction test and a few other fancy-sounding tests all made to ensure your prescription will fit you perfectly.

Step Five – Trial lenses

Next you’ll be given some trial lenses -- consider this a trial run to ensure your prescription is accurate.
